The Hypersonic Tunnel Facility (HTF) at NASA’s Plum Brook Station located in Sandusky, OH, originally designed to test nuclear thermal rocket nozzles, is a hypersonic (Mach 5, 6, and 7) blowdown, nonvitiated freejet facility that tests large-scale hypersonic air-breathing propulsion systems. Oxygen partial pressure plays a key role in char combustion, whether the particles are burning with chemical kinetic control (referred to as ‘Zone I’ combustion), diffusion control (‘Zone III’ combustion), or, as is most typical, a mixture of the two (‘Zone II’ combustion). Air: The features of vitiated air include air that is stagnant, violent and turbulent, excessively dry, cold, hot, or having excessive humidity, frequently blowing in different directions, heavy cyclones, and riddled with unwholesome toxic gases, sand ashes or smoke. In this method of ventilation, vitiated air is sucked from the tunnel by using exhaust fans and fresh air is drawn into the tunnel through inlet shaft.
